Abstract:
A moving web is coated on one side thereof by passing the web through an elongated pool of coating liquid. The pool is replenished by an elongated manifold having an internal, elongated, uniform-cross section, runner conduit which is supplied with liquid from at least one inlet port, located generally at its midpoint. Ink flows from the runner conduit, to the pool, by passing through a plurality of flow-restricting slots. The slots provide greater restriction to flow adjacent the inlet port, than at the two ends of the runner conduit.
